Continue Watching only showing TV shows, not movies

Server Version#: 1.18.7.2438
Player Version#: 4.22.2
As the title says: All my recently played TV shows appear under ‘Continue Watching’, but no movies. This is true for all the players I have connected to my server as well. I have tried resetting the Home Screen view, but this has not helped. Any ideas?

I would try re-setting the customization for the home page to the default view. I think if you have manually added an item (hub) from one of your libraries, it only shows items from that library, not all libraries (the default)

I don’t know if that’s a bug, or a feature… and I guess it would be viewed as one or the other depending on the way you want the home page to look.

If you have Shows in front of Movies they’ll never show in the home page Continue Watching.

You only get 3 slots on the home page for Continue Watching.

To see if Movies are working - you need to mark as watched/unwatched Shows, until you see Movies appear.

Maybe I’m being a little slow, but I recently watched a film that was nearly three hours long over the course of three nights (not enough time to watch the whole thing in one sitting), but that film did not once appear in Continue Watching, or in On Deck.

Movies don’t go in On Deck. Just Shows.

If you have a bunch of Shows ahead of your Movie it’ll never show, but one would think the most recent ‘pause’ would move that item forward in the list, but I can’t recall EVER seeing that happen. In fact, I’m pretty sure it doesn’t happen. First come - First Serve.

You really should remove every TV Show from Continue Watching - to make sure you can get a Movie up in there… if it wasn’t packed full of something else. Just mark all TV Shows in Continue Watching 'Unplayed/Unwatched (so you don’t miss anything). Eventually you’ll see some Movies come up.
